A frost date is the average date of the last light freeze in spring or the first light freeze in fall. The classification of freeze temperatures is based on their effect on plants: Light freeze: 29° to 32°F (-1.7° to 0°C)—tender plants are killed. Moderate freeze: 25° to 28°F (-3.9° to -2.2°C)—widely destructive to most vegetation.A frost date is the average date of the last light freeze in spring or the first light freeze in fall. Light freeze: 29° to 32°F (-1.7° to 0°C)—tender plants are killed. Moderate freeze: 25° to 28°F (-3.9° to -2.2°C)—widely destructive to most vegetation. Severe freeze: 24°F (-4.4°C) and colder—heavy damage to most garden plants. 1. The USDA Hardiness Zone Method. To find the average frost dates for your region, you first need to determine your hardiness zone or planting zone. You can do this by using our planting zone map tool. In the Lake District, it's late May (21st-31st). Generally speaking, last frosts get later as you go further north but there is a lot of variety so it is always worth checking local forecasts. Dennis Barnes // Getty Images.The most recent frost date is the latest recorded version of light or hard frost 90% of the time. Putting out plants isn't an absolute either. There's always a chance of frost even after the date which is predicted for the last frost to hit your area.
